Martha Maxine Garber, 72, of Iola died Tuesday, Jan. 26, 2010, at Windsor Place Nursing Center in Iola.
She was born May 12, 1937, in Arcadia, the daughter of William B. and Mary Carolina (Crites) Ross. She grew up in Arcadia and attended school there.
She was married to Fred Marsh. They had a son before they divorced. She made her home in a number of communities, including Fort Scott.
On Aug. 25, 1980, she married Clarence L. Garber. They made their home in Iola.
She enjoyed working crossword puzzles.
She is survived by her husband; a son, Frederick “Rick” Marsh, Iola; a sister, Esther Robertson, Kansas City, Mo.; and three grandchildren.
Five brothers, Melvin, William, Roy, Francis and Robert Ross, and a sister, Ruth, died earlier.
Funeral services will be at 1:30 p.m. Tuesday at Waugh-Yokum & Friskel Memorial Chapels in Iola. Inurnment will be in Welda Cemetery at a later date.
